Clarke Schmidt Gearing Up To Fill In For Injured Carlos Rodon As Yankees’ Pitcher In Opening Lineup

In the aftermath of Carlos Rodon’s unfortunate injury, the onus shifts on Yankees promising pitcher Clarke Schmidt to step up.

The New York Yankees received some disappointing news this week when it was announced that pitcher Carlos Rodon would start the 2023 MLB season on the injury list. He is apparently suffering from a mild forearm strain and will be out for a few weeks. However, this setback presents an opportunity for young pitcher Clarke Schmidt to step up and make a name for himself in the majors.

   

Clarke Schmidt and Domingo German were at loggerheads this spring training, fighting for a spot on the starting roster. As things unfolded, both pitchers are likely to feature in the rotation due to incessant injuries in the Yankees camp. Furthermore, with new pitching variations in the kit, Clarke is all set and pumped up to step up for the team during a crucial time.

Clarke Schmidt Puts Faith On Yanks’ Depth, Ready To Step Up In The Wake Of Injuries

The New York Yankees drafted pitcher Clarke Schmidt first round of the 2017 draft. After showing flashes of brilliance in his minor league, he got promoted to the majors in 2020. However, the pitcher spent the majority of his time on the injury list. Meanwhile, with Carlos Rodon out of commission, Schmidt will likely get his chance to prove himself. He will feature in the starting rotation on the opening day behind Gerrit Cole and Domingo German.

Speaking on the same, Clarke Schmidt said the New York Yankees bullpen has a lot of depth. Hence, he believes the young guys are capable and can step up very well in this kind of situation. On the other hand, this season, Clarke has come up with different variations for the left-handers, the cutters. He is using it well in spring training and intends to use it more and more in the regular season. The pitcher further added that he wants to play aggressively on attack from the front. Moreover, his goal is to be a consistent starter for the team in the long run.

Carlos Rodon To Start 2023 Season On Injury List

The 2023 MLB season is off to a bad start for the New York Yankees. Just two weeks ahead of the opening day, half of the starting roster is sitting on the injury list. On top of that, the club’s most hyped-up acquisition of the off-season, Carlos Rodon, dealt with an injury a couple of days post-spring training debut. As per Yankees general manager Brian Cashman, Rodon has a strain on his left forearm and will start the 2023 season on the injury list.

However, the GM ruled out any need for surgery and expects the pitcher to recover by mid to late April. But considering Rodon’s injury history, nothing can be ruled out at the moment. FYI, the pitcher underwent Tommy John surgery in 2019 due to the same kind of issue. Overall, the Yankees must seek extra precautions and ensure Rodon does not miss out on more than a month of the season.
